Sounds of THE D, Golden Lion Todmorden Fri 28 Nov

On Friday 28th November, I’ll be at the legendary Golden Lion in Todmorden for a night dedicated to the sounds of Detroit. The party runs from 8pm to 1am. At 8:30 there will be a screening of Black to Techno — the acclaimed short film by Grammy-winning director Jenn Nkiru. After that, I’ll be on the decks all night, playing house, techno, electro, beatdown, and ghettotech straight from Detroit.
